Latin Word of the Day

tempus

TEM-pus • noun (neuter, 3rd declension) — 4th of May, 2026

Meaning: time; a period, occasion, or the right moment

Examples

  1. Tempus fugit.
    (Time flies.)
  2. Est tempus laborandi.
    (It is time to work.)
  3. Veni in tempore, quaeso.
    (Please come on time.)

Synonyms

  • aevum
  • hora
Tempus is the everyday word for 'time' in Latin and can mean a moment, a period, or the proper/appointed time. Grammatically it is neuter third-declension (genitive temporis); the plural tempora often means 'times' or 'seasons.' Common expressions include "tempus est + infinitive" (it is time to ...) and the famous proverb "tempus fugit" (time flies).
